python dict 相同key 合并value的实例
如下所示:# #### dict中将key相同的字典合并在一个对象里"""a = {"a": 1, "b": 2, "c": 1}for k, v in a.iteritems(): tmp.setdefault(v, []).append(k)"""tmp = {}objs = OnlineScoringTeacher.objects.filter( entry__message_ila__id=1038, teacher=1,).select_related('entry')# 常规方法for o...
2022-04-29Python3整数除法[duplicate]
在Python3与Python2.6中,我注意到我可以将两个整数相除并得到一个浮点数。如何恢复Python2.6的行为?是否有其他方法获取int / int= int?回答:尝试这个:a = 1b = 2int_div = a // b...
2022-10-15duplicate symbol AFNetworking
ios的七牛的类库里边有AFNetworking 和项目自身的文件重复编译,各位怎么解决的?回答:如果你使用的是CocodPods引入依赖库,就不会有这样的问题。如果不想使用CocodPods,你可以只引入AFNetworking库的所有头文件。删除原来引入的实现文件即可。...
2021-07-04浅谈Redis的key和value大小限制
今天研究了下将java bean序列化到redis中存储起来,突然脑袋灵光一闪,对象大小会不会超过redis限制?不管怎么着,还是搞清楚一下比较好,所以就去问了下百度,果然没多少人关心这个问题,没找到比较合适的答案,所以决定还是去官网找吧。找到两句比较关键的话,截图如下。结论redis的key和str...
2022-04-19Redis切库操作及获取key,value
1.StringRedisTemplate常用操作`stringRedisTemplate.opsForValue().set("test", "100",60*10,TimeUnit.SECONDS); //向redis里存入数据和设置缓存时间 stringRedisTemplate.boundValueOps("test").increment(-1); //val做-1操作stringRedisTemplate.opsForValue().get("test") //根据key获取...
2022-06-06详解React中key的作用
目录问题: 点击按钮的时候,span的颜色会变成红色吗?分析上述问题:第二种情况:key的取值为索引值第三种情况:key的取值确定且唯一:如果想要达到预期效果,我们要设置唯一且确定的key这才是符合预期的效果radio的状态不会被保留扩展二:是否可以对真实dom操作总结要了解React中key的作用,可以...
2021-10-23react为什么不推荐使用index作为key
1.旧的虚拟dom和新的虚拟dom对比,首先看他们的key是否相同2.相同继续对比他们的内容,不同生成新的真实dom进行替换3.如果内容和key都相同,复用旧的真实dom 不做改变那么如果我们使用遍历时候自动生成的index作为每个节点的key可能会出现什么问题呢? 下面放个小案例首先,初始时我们进行遍历pe...
2021-10-17React中key的必要性与使用
React这个框架的核心思想是,将页面分割成一个个组件,一个组件还可能嵌套更小的组件,每个组件有自己的数据(属性/状态);当某个组件的数据发生变化时,更新该组件部分的视图。更新的过程是由数据驱动的,新的数据自该组件顶层向下流向子组件,每个组件调用自己的render方法得到新的视图,...
2022-06-02[Vue warn]: Duplicate keys detected:
'A'. This may cause an update error. 'B'. This may cause an update error. 'C'. This may cause an update error....'Z'. This may cause an update error.这什么鬼……?从GIT clone时是没SSH的,提示说不能推拉,与项目本身应该无关吧回答:找到坑所在了,原本是打算用字母序列排序(没刻意研究文档,原以为可以智能按字母序列>_<,类似数...
2021-05-03php操作redis常见方法示例【key与value操作】
本文实例讲述了php操作redis常见方法。分享给大家供大家参考,具体如下:关于key的操作:1、获取所有key,不包括值;$redis ->keys("*");2、获取一个或多个key的值,【不限制数据类型】;$redis ->mget([$key1,$key2]);//参数为数组;3、设置指定key的生命周期;$redis ->expire($key,30);//设置生命周期为30...
2021-11-11如何在Redis中创建数据库(key_space)
我是一个redis初学者。我正在学习将其用于在轨道上的红宝石。Redis支持很多分贝(最多可以支持30个)。正常访问我运行的客户端Redis控制台redis-cli在终端。默认情况下,它会自动进入db0。如果它有多个db,则可以使用命令select index选择要访问的db。但是我不知道创建一个数据库使用的任何方法。你...
2022-05-31python根据键值(value)返回键(key)
本文教程操作环境:windows7系统、Python 3.9.1,DELL G3电脑。看下如下这个字典opt_dict = {'DWord':['tptU32', 'tptS32'], 'Word':['tptU16', 'tptS16'], 'String':'tptStr'}确定列表中有没有寻找的元素opt = 'tptU32'opt_str = 'tptStr'opt_int = 10opt_dict = {'DWord':['tptU32', 'tptS32'], 'Word':['tptU16',...
2022-06-07将key = value的字符串解析为Map
我正在使用一种API,该API为我提供了XML,并且我需要从一个实际上是字符串的标签中获取一张地图。例:有Billable=7200,Overtime=false,TransportCosts=20$我需要["Billable"="7200","Overtime=false","TransportCosts"="20$"]问题在于字符串是完全动态的,因此它可以像Overtime=true,TransportCosts=one, two, threeOvertime=true,TransportCosts=1...
2022-05-25vue循环中key报错Duplicate keys detected: '0'
一、总结一句话总结:出错原因是组件循环的时候【key指定错了】:<blog_category_tree v-for="child in data.children" :key="data.bc_id" :data="child"></blog_category_tree>key应该绑定【child.bc_id而不是data.bc_id】:<blog_category_tree v-for="child in data.children" :key="child.bc_id" :data="child"></...
2022-06-07C++ map 根据value找key的实现
flyfish测试所需头文件#include <algorithm> #include <vector> #include <map>#include <string>初始std::map<int, std::string> t; t.insert(std::make_pair(1, "a")); t.insert(std::make_pair(2, "b")); t.insert(std::make_pair(3, "c")); t.insert(std::make_pair(4, "d")...
2022-02-06Duplicate复制数据库并创建物理StandBy(pfile版本)
1设定环境如下:Primary数据库IP172.17.22.16SIDorclStandby数据库IP172.17.22.17SIDorcl设置提示,以区分操作的位置primary数据库 set SQLPROMPT Primary>standby数据库set SQLPROMPT StandBy>1、Primary端设置 归档模式+强制日志确保primary数据库运行在归档模式Primary>archive log listDatabase log mode No Archive...
2022-06-01请问多层key,value怎么取值?
怎么取出cpuRate中的Value值啊回答:好像也没有什么特别好的办法,用递归一层一层的取哇。不过感觉这个数据结构有点问题,两个 cpuRate 为什么会是从属关系?已参与了 SegmentFault 思否「问答」打卡,欢迎正在阅读的你也加入。回答:MonitorFeignService返回的data就已经是Map类型了,那你就不要再用Map包装...
2021-06-21frida对于map对象的处理,提取其中的key和values
1.直接上代码自己领悟Java.perform(function () { var xx = Java.use("xxx"); //其中a为方法名,overload为重加载 ,"android.content.Context", "java.util.Map"为方法入参的数据类型 xxx.b.overload("java.util.Map").implementation = function (args1) { var result = ""; var key...
2022-06-06如何给Cacheable的key加上常量
目录Cacheable的key加上常量背景 springcache key的定义方式1.不指定key,使用默认key生成器2.指定key值3.自定义key生成器Cacheable的key加上常量背景 由于缓存的注解有类似的前缀,所以抽取出常量。public static final String KEY_CERT_TYPE_CODE_PREFIX = "ec_cert_type:cert_type_code:";@Override@Cacheable(key = KEY_CERT_TYPE_CODE...
2022-01-18Redis 怎么获取某一个key值中的Value对应的参数?
1.我是想根据条件来查询的,就和sql语句一样select * from user where sex='男';2.redis怎么实现呢?ps:本人今天第一次使用redis,请大佬告知回答:get key设置值:set a "123456"获取值:get a (得到123456)...
2021-06-25uni-app编译到微信小程序上:key设置为默认item.id会有问题
代码提示中默认的v-for是带一个:key="item.id"如果这个id不存在, 则编译到微信小程序上会造成列表方法数据传递失效, 失效的数据就是下面的item, 点击红色按钮会打印undefined, 绿色按钮会打印相对应的数字, 除了微信小程序端 iOS端和网页均正常<template><view class="content"><button v-for="item in list" :key="item.id" @click...
2020-08-01java8 对象转Map时重复 key Duplicate key xxxx的解决
目录java8 对象转Map时重复 key Duplicate key xxxx案例如下解决方案如下总结java8 toMap(key重复如何解决)1、当key重复,使用最后一个value为值2、当key重复,使用list收集java8 对象转Map时重复 key Duplicate key xxxx我们在利用java8 Lambda 表达式将集合中对象的属性转成Map时就会出现 Duplicate key xxxx , 说白了也就是key 重复...
2022-01-26用Set类判断Map里key是否存在的示例代码
代码如下:public boolean checkSGDLookPre(String sgdBrId, Ce_sysuser cuser) { if (cuser.getSu_RoleId() == 6) { return true; } String[] strArray = cuser.getUserViewBranchs().split(","); Set<String> strSet = new HashSet<String>(); CollectionUtils.addAll(st...
2021-09-24Java Map 按key排序和按Value排序的实现方法
一、理论准备Map是键值对的集合接口,它的实现类主要包括:HashMap,TreeMap,Hashtable以及LinkedHashMap等。TreeMap:基于红黑树(Red-Black tree)的 NavigableMap 实现,该映射根据其键的自然顺序进行排序,或者根据创建映射时提供的 Comparator 进行排序,具体取决于使用的构造方法。HashMap的值是没有顺序的,它是...
2021-09-12Duplicate复制数据库并创建物理StandBy(spfile+不同实例名+不同路径)
过程和Duplicate复制数据库并创建物理StandBy类似,只是不需要重启数据库。目的:创建standby,不重启源数据库1设定环境如下:Primary数据库IP172.17.22.16SIDorclStandby数据库IP172.17.22.17SIDorcl_standby设置提示,以区分操作的位置primary数据库set SQLPROMPT Primary>standby数据库set SQLPROMPT StandBy>1...
2022-05-29